Application of White-light Scanning Interferometry on Localized Surface Plasmon Resonance Sensor
碩士 === 國立中央大學 === 光電科學與工程學系 === 105 === This article aims to set up a biosensor based on white-light scanning interferometry (WLSI) and applies to localized surface plasmon resonance (LSPR) sensor.
